Designed with the intention of being a smaller version of this Spanish hotel group's usually mighty all-inclusive properties, Hotel Riu Palace Jamaica packs an abridged-but-concentrated punch with six restaurants, three bars, two pools, and beach area. The result is a tiny village vibe, but one that, at times, seems overdeveloped and crowded. Everything is packed tight into smaller than usual spaces, but during our visit, no one seemed to mind.
The hotel was pretty full, but we never noticed a single guest searching for a place to sit, a lounger to throw a towel down on, or impatiently waiting in line for a drink. In fact, most everyone seemed to be enjoying themselves either relaxing in the sun or involved in one of the activities put on by the friendly and energetic staff.
It's also nice knowing that if you start to feel claustrophobic or get Palace fever, you can escape to the sister property next door.
While this is convenient, it also lends to extremely loud bursts of noise as airplanes fly over the property. Guests who want to get off-property and explore don't have many options. Aside from sister property Riu Montego Bay right next door, the only things within walking distance are a gas station, Burger King, and small strip mall across the highway road.
If you've ever stayed at another Riu Palace, you'll be familiar with the contemporary and hip rooms at Hotel Riu Palace Jamaica. Mostly white floors, walls, and furniture , all rooms have purple fabric accents and black faux-marble bathrooms. For the most part, the rooms are similar in design and layout: They have open floor plans and deconstructed bathrooms with jetted tubs, dual vanities, luxe toiletries, and roomy walk-in rainfall showers.
In close vicinity to the bed in each room is a wet bar area with minibar, coffeemaker, and full-bottle liquor taps. There's also a lounge area and small table and chairs, and private patio with plastic furniture outside. All rooms have air-conditioning and closets containing robes, an umbrella, and a small safe.
Jacuzzi Suites have slightly larger outdoor areas with a large, personal hot tub. Hotel Riu Palace Jamaica must know that people love to eat because they give guests an impressive number of restaurant, snack, and specialty a la carte options -- and food is available 24 hours a day. Outside of room service, there are restrictions for what is available when and the specialty restaurants require advance reservations.
Breakfast is buffet style at the main restaurant, Montego Bay, while lunch is served for a few hours next door at Seaside. Snacks are available from lunch until just before dinner at beachside Aqua. Specialty restaurants include Japanese, Italian, gourmet fusion, and steakhouse cuisine and are only open for dinner each of these is closed at least once a week, so be sure to check the schedule if there's one you definitely want to check out.
No shorts or beach-going attire are allowed in restaurants during dinner service. Hotel Riu Palace Jamaica is a small spot, but manages to squeeze in your typical upscale all-inclusive resort features. While the beach is decently sized, it may be a disappointing to some guests same goes for the lack of a hot tub. There are, however, two pools. The main pool has a lively vibe, the Hanover bar with a swim-up section, and a typically younger crowd, while the infinity pool is more relaxed and draws an older crowd.
Drink service is available at the pools or on the beach, although DIY guests can walk straight off the beach into Aqua open 24 hours , and order a drink to enjoy at one of the tables, while they shoot some pool, watch a game, or grab a snack. There's also a collection of modern plastic furniture set up as an outdoor dining area, although the cabanas and hammocks look more appealing.
The lobby bar Vogue, with both indoor and outdoor seating, has an airport lounge bar vibe and is set up with a stage for live music. Guests at the Hotel Riu Palace also have non-reciprocal access to next door sister property Riu Montego Bay , opening up a whole new selections of restaurants, bars, and features.
